Perth in Australia

Perth is the largest city of Western Australia and capital of the state. it is situated on the banks of Swan River and is bounded by hills Darling on the east. The city is large and has population of over 1.6 million citizens from many different nationalities. Located on a picturesque bay on the western corner of Australia, Perth is quite remote and isolated from the rest of the country. Perth is modern prosperous city with a rich history, mild climate and plenty of things to see in it.


 Here are also located some of the fines and most beautiful beaches in the country-continent Australia. The downtown area is located along the banks of the Swan River. Here is located also the most prominent landmark of the city – the 83-meter glass stalagmite of Swan Bell Tower. The futuristic tower is located on the coastal Berak Street and resembles a spaceship or some futuristic building. On the top floor of the tower there is an observation platform from which opens a magnificent view to the river and the ocean, which shores are ten kilometers away.





 The biggest attraction of the tower, however, are the bells, which are carried over from “St Martin” church on the famous square “Trafalgar” in London. Most of the interesting sights of Perth are scattered around the streets near the elegant modern boulevard “St George’s Terrace”.




Along with the shiny skyscrapers there are a supposedly authentic style buildings “Tudor” and really old buildings, including the cathedral “St George”. By now you understand that Perth is not the urban jungle of concrete, steel and glass. Kings Park only reinforces this impression and also it allows you to get closer to nature, serves the city of palm, as it is located on the slopes of Mount Mount Eliza. The extensive park stretched over an area of over 4 thousand acres, offers a variety of natural attractions and the most appropriate places for photographers who want to capture in his lens around Perth.




 Like any self-respecting Perth has a cultural center, but unusual here is that part of it is the old prison, whose cells, a chapel and rooms of guards attract many visitors.
